Navigation systems are equally crucial, and because location the Fiber Optic Gyro Compass has actually come to be an important contemporary option. A FOG Compass, sometimes called a Fibre-Optic Gyrocompass, uses optical noticing as opposed to mechanical rotating parts to identify heading. This makes the Fiber Optic Gyro Compass System appealing for vessels that need steady efficiency, reduced upkeep, and dependable heading information under altering conditions. A Marine FOG Compass or FOG Heading Compass can support bridge operations, autopilot integration, radar plotting, and course tracking. Compared to older systems, the gyroscope-based method in a Gyrocompass reduces some wear-related concerns associated with conventional mechanical gyroscope designs. Whether a vessel utilizes a marine gyroscope, navigation gyroscope, or ship-borne navigation gyroscope, the goal is the same: precise and continual directional referral that supports safe navigation in busy waterways, offshore fields, and long-distance trips.

Personal flotation and immersion protection are necessary for any individual working at sea. A Work Vest Lifejacket, Marine Work Lifejacket, or Work Lifejacket is built for active industrial usage and is usually selected for deck teams, offshore specialists, and service personnel. A conventional Life vest or Lifejacket may appropriate for basic survival use, while a Marine Lifejacket or Ship Lifejacket is selected according to vessel type and job profile. In regulated settings, a SOLAS Approved Lifejacket is commonly chosen for its recognized viability in marine emergency situations. Adult Lifejacket and Child Lifejacket/ Infant Lifejacket designs have to fit the user correctly, due to the fact that flotation protection only aids if the user continues to be properly sustained in the water. Enhancing these is the Immersion Suit, likewise called a Survival Suit, Anti-exposure Suit, Marine Thermal Immersion Suit, or Thermal Immersion Suit. These garments aid minimize heat loss in chilly water and are specifically crucial in high-latitude procedures, winter season trips, and offshore standby activities.

For long-duration survival mixed-up, the Life Raft stays among the most vital emergency assets. A Marine Life Raft, SOLAS Life Raft, Inflatable Life Raft, Open Type Life Raft, or Throw-overboard Life Raft provides teams an organized evacuation choice when deserting ship becomes needed. These devices are developed for quick deployment and onboard storage performance, and they are often coupled with survival packs, signifying gadgets, and thermal protection. The ideal raft choice depends on vessel size, running area, emptying, and environment method. When maintained correctly, a life raft is among the clearest instances of readiness converting straight right into survivability.
